An electric dipole consists of charges +e and -e separated by 0.76 nm. It is in an electric field of strength 2.50 10^4 N/C.
A) What is the value of the dipole moment? (in C x m)
B) What is the torque on the dipole when it is perpendicular to the field? (in m x N)
C) What is the torque on the dipole when it is at an angle of 45 degrees to the field? (in m x N)
D) What is the work required to rotate the dipole from being oriented parallel to the field to being antiparallel to the field?
